Management Meeting Minutes — Harwick Tooling Group

Attendees: R. Malbry, S. Odeno, T. Verrick. Topic: licensing dispute with Quellan Systems over the Fieldmark scheduling module. Quellan claims our branch deployments exceed seat counts agreed in 2022. Legal review is underway; branches should pause new Fieldmark installs until cleared. Odeno will circulate interim usage guidance by Friday. Branch managers must report current seat counts within five business days. The steering group has also agreed on next steps, summarized below.

management briefing: Only 33 of the 205 pilot accounts renewed Kasath, so a churn review is set for October 17. Weniusek Logistics is in early talks to buy Holethax Freight for about $345.6 million.

## Replica Lag Alarm — Quillbase Cluster

When the read-replica lag alarm fires on the Quillbase reporting cluster, first confirm the primary is accepting writes before touching the replica. Check that the Marrowick sync worker has not stalled mid-batch; restarting it during a batch can double-apply rows. If lag exceeds ten minutes, page the data platform rotation and record the lagging replica's build token below.

pipeline stamp: htk31_3c6b63a1fd55b8745625d3b6ce9c5fc

# Linkspur deep-link router — staging env. Review notes:
# LS_SCHEME_ALLOWLIST must include both "spur://" and universal-link
# hosts, or Android intents fall back to the web view. LS_ROUTE_TABLE
# points at the compiled route manifest; regenerate it after any
# path change. LS_FALLBACK_URL handles unmatched links — keep it on
# the marketing splash, not the app root. Timeouts are in ms.
# The resolution service validates callers, and its credential is set
# on the line that follows.

env line for yahaf-kageg: VAULT_KEY5=978f5

Changelog — Stormline fan-out defaults changed

As of this release, the Stormline weather-alert fan-out service ships with new defaults. Fan-out concurrency is now bounded per region, severe-alert retries back off exponentially instead of retrying immediately, and the dedupe window was widened to reduce duplicate pushes during fast-moving storms. New contractors: existing deployments keep their overrides; fresh installs pick these up automatically. The new default values are as follows.

config for tagaf-bawif:
[norok]
host = norok.ordinworks.local
user = norok_svc
database = norok_prod